Program segment smoothing and compression processing method suitable for numerical control device

A technology of compression processing and numerical control device, which is applied in the direction of program control, general control system, computer control, etc. It can solve the problems of uneven machining surface, uneven workpiece surface, frequent jumping, etc., and achieve high machining accuracy and high machining quality. , The effect of improving processing efficiency

Active Publication Date: 2012-02-01
SHENYANG GOLDING NC & INTELLIGENCE TECH CO LTD
View PDF0 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

For a shape part composed of a free curve with a small radius of curvature, the length of the program segment is short, and the linear interpolation at the transition of the program segment will cause the acceleration of each motion axis to jump frequently, which will cause the vibration of the machine tool and eventually cause the workpiece The surface is uneven; and for the shape part composed of free curves with a large radius of curvature, the length of the program segment is long, and the linear interpolation at the transition of the program segment will cause the knuckles between adjacent program segments to be very obvious, thus also Can cause unevenness on the machined surface

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Program segment smoothing and compression processing method suitable for numerical control device
  • Program segment smoothing and compression processing method suitable for numerical control device
  • Program segment smoothing and compression processing method suitable for numerical control device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0058] The method of the present invention will be described in further detail below in conjunction with the accompanying drawings.

[0059] Such as Figure 7 As shown, the numerical control device applying the method of the present invention is based on the PCI bus and powered by a power supply 4, including: a TFT display 1, a central controller 2, a machine tool operation panel 3, a bus communication card 5 and an interface circuit 6. Among them, the central controller 2 communicates with the display 1 and the machine operation panel 3, and communicates with the bus communication card 5 and the interface circuit 6 through the PCI bus. The program segment smoothing and compression processing program is installed in the hard disk of the central controller 2. In order to ensure the control performance and openness of the numerical control device, the software platform of this device adopts the general operating system RTAI with real-time expansion. in:

[0060] The size of th...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ention relates to a method for smoothing and compressing program segments suitable for a numerical control device, comprising the following steps: 1) Analyzing the processing path: filtering out irregular programming points in the numerical control program, and inferring the part requiring shape smoothness; 2) programming Point parameterization: parameterize each programming point by the distance between the programming points; 3) Select feature programming points: divide the programming points into feature programming points and non-feature programming points by the bending direction of the processed shape at the programming points ; 4) Calculate the tangent vector at the feature programming point: calculate the tangent vector at the feature programming point by constructing an interpolation curve; 5) Compress the program segment: compress the program segment between the adjacent feature programming points into a section of the spline curve; 6) Control machining error: ensure that the compressed spline curve meets the machining accuracy requirements by adjusting the shape of the curve segment. The method of the invention can avoid uneven workpiece surface caused by linear interpolation at the transition of program segments, and has high machining accuracy and high efficiency.

Description

technical field [0001] The invention relates to a numerical control processing technology, in particular to a program segment smoothing compression processing method suitable for a numerical control device. Background technique [0002] Free curves and curved surfaces are widely used in the design of mold cavities, automobile covers, and aerospace components. However, the NC machining of free curves and curved surfaces has always been a difficult point in research. In the NC machining of free curves and curved surfaces, CAM (computer-aided manufacturing, calculation-aided manufacturing) systems usually use a series of tiny broken lines to specify the processed curves and curved surfaces, and generate NC machining consisting of a large number of tiny program segments (straight line segments) program, and processed by the numerical control device. [0003] When the NC machining program specifies a free curve in a manner similar to a broken line, under certain tolerance condit...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): G05B19/4099
Inventor 于东张晓辉郑飂默孙玉娥胡毅
Owner SHENYANG GOLDING NC & INTELLIGENCE TECH C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products